HOLY WEEK PRAYERS

Holy Week is a time we focus on Jesus and his final journey on earth, leading to the cross of Calvary. Setting aside time to contemplate and intentionally pray through each day of Jesus’ last week can be a means to opening up to God’s love and transforming work in your life. 

We invite you to pick up a Holy Week Prayer Guide at Calvary on an upcoming Sunday or follow along online each day for a set of prayers, scriptures, and reflections to connect you more deeply to Jesus and the hope-filled good news found in him. May you find your hope strengthened as you draw near to him through this Holy Week.
